Technical Overview
This fanout cable utilizes 50/125 µm OM4 multimode fiber, optimized for 10 GbE, 40 GbE, and 100 GbE applications with support for distances up to 150 meters at 10 Gbps. The MPO female connector on one end interfaces with MPO-based patch panels, switches, or media converters, while the eight LC male connectors on the other end connect to individual ports on devices like routers, hubs, or network interfaces. The riser-rated OFNR jacket complies with fire safety standards for vertical runs between floors.
Key technical attributes include the absence of shielding, which is typical for indoor fiber optic cables, and the use of UPC (Ultra Physical Contact) polish on connectors to ensure low loss and high return loss. The cable's 13.1 ft (4 m) length is ideal for rack-to-rack or within-rack patching, reducing slack and clutter in data centers or telecom rooms.

Deployment / Use Cases
This fanout cable is primarily used in data centers for connecting MPO-based fiber trunks to LC ports on switches, routers, or servers. It facilitates 40 GbE and 100 GbE breakout configurations, where a single MPO interface is split into multiple 10 GbE or 25 GbE links. Common applications include patching between MPO patch panels and LC-based media converters or network devices in telecom rooms.
In enterprise environments, it supports network upgrades by enabling legacy LC equipment to connect to modern MPO backbone systems. The riser-rated jacket makes it suitable for vertical runs in building risers, while the halogen-free feature ensures safety in occupied spaces. It is compatible with a wide range of devices, including patch panels, hubs, switches, media converters, routers, and other network equipment.

What is the purpose of this MPO to LC fanout cable?
This cable is designed to breakout a single MPO connection into eight individual LC connections, enabling high-density fiber patching in data centers and network environments. It simplifies deployments by allowing MPO-based backbone systems to connect directly to LC-terminated equipment like switches or servers without additional adapters.
What fiber type and category does this cable use?
It uses OM4-grade multimode fiber with a 50/125 µm core/cladding specification. OM4 fiber is optimized for high-speed applications up to 100 GbE over short to medium distances, providing low attenuation and high bandwidth for reliable data transmission.
Is this cable suitable for riser installations?
Yes, the cable features a riser-rated OFNR jacket, making it compliant for vertical runs between floors in building risers. This rating ensures fire safety standards are met for indoor installations where cables pass through plenums or shafts.
What devices are compatible with this fanout cable?
It is compatible with a wide range of network devices, including patch panels, hubs, switches, media converters, routers, and other standard network equipment. The MPO female end connects to MPO interfaces, while the LC male ends interface with LC ports.
Does this cable support high-speed network protocols?
Yes, the OM4 multimode fiber supports protocols such as 10 GbE, 40 GbE, and 100 GbE, with distances up to 150 meters for 10 GbE. It is ideal for data center and enterprise applications requiring high bandwidth and low latency.
What are the key features of the connectors on this cable?
The connectors use UPC (Ultra Physical Contact) polish for low insertion loss and high return loss. The MPO end is female with 12 fibers (8 used in this duplex configuration), and the LC ends are male, providing reliable physical contact for stable optical performance in demanding environments.
